No excuse i've peaked 35 on the even wider hypersonic. I'm toying with the idea of identical flattish conditions it's approx 1 knot lost PEAK per 10cm width for decent slalom boards, with 60 wide boards peaking at around 40. Over distance quite a bit more is lost unless it's gusty.

Hey mkseven,

What would your ideal sail size/fin size/wind strength be?

Is there a big difference in top speed between being maxed in 25 knots vs 35 knots, if it's flat?

mkseven
QLD, 2315 posts
14 Jun 2007 8:19PM
Thumbs Up

Neb thats just a huge generalisation about potential concerning width excuses and what guys have done. Fastest 59 boards (exo/carbon art) are sitting around 40-41knot mark, fastest hyper (77 wide) is at 38knots, fastest formula sits at 34ish?

Ideal for me 6.0 sail, 52 x 235 x 85L board, 28cm fin. Thats what I think i'd see 40 on in real world conditions. Wind strength nothing outrageous maybe 25-30 knots.
